欧姆龙PLC#CNT块设置值想使用DM区运算结果,但是在CNT块中D10显示的是&114,计数却在70多BCD,怎么办?

怎么就成了70多的BCD了呢?请教如何在CNT或TIM中使用D区的变量,我就想做个简单乘法,算下时间控制设备(不是死的#....值而已),如何在CNT或TIM使用变量,请... 怎么就成了70多的BCD了呢?请教如何在CNT或TIM中使用D区的变量,我就想做个简单乘法,算下时间控制设备(不是死的#....值而已),如何在CNT或TIM使用变量,请高手一定指教。 展开
 我来答
niu9807
2014-10-18 · TA获得超过1819个赞
知道小有建树答主
回答量:1802
采纳率:52%
帮助的人:414万
展开全部
PLC默认CNT数据使用BCD格式,要进行计算需要使用转换指令转换成一致的格式在进行计算。
追问
请问怎么转化,就基于这段程序这个点转换指令是什么?我看了下没有对应的转换指令,只有2进制转BCD码的,但是D区的值却是以&符号,10进制储存的,如何转?
追答
bin:BCD到二进制
BCD:二进制到BCD码
真的阿军
2014-10-18 · 知识就是力量,知识就是钱
真的阿军
采纳数:78 获赞数:170

向TA提问 私信TA
展开全部
114会不会是设置值啊?
追问
114是上面的乘法模块做出来的乘积,存在D16区中,是乘法中间变量。我就是要用这个中间变量,却用不起来
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式